Published Book on Amazon
All of IOT Starting with the Latest Raspberry Pi from Beginner to Advanced – Volume 1 | |
All of IOT Starting with the Latest Raspberry Pi from Beginner to Advanced – Volume 2 |
출판된 한글판 도서
최신 라즈베리파이(Raspberry Pi)로 시작하는 사물인터넷(IOT)의 모든 것 – 초보에서 고급까지 (상) | |
최신 라즈베리파이(Raspberry Pi)로 시작하는 사물인터넷(IOT)의 모든 것 – 초보에서 고급까지 (하) |
Original Book Contents
23.3 Sonic Pi
23.3.1 특징
Sonic Pi는 음향 처리 컴퓨터 프로그램이다. 원래 학교에서 컴퓨터와 음악 교습을 지원하기 위해서 개발된 것으로, 모든 사람들이 무료로 사용할 수 있는 live coding synth이다. 이것을 이용하여 code를 작성하면, Canons부터 Dubstep까지 클래식과 현대음악 스타일의 작곡과 연주를 할 수 있다. Daft Punk나 Will.I.Am과 같은 funky music을 만들고 싶지만 cello를 어떻게 잡고 어떻게 연주하는지 모르는 상황에서도, Sonic Pi를 이용하면 문제없이 작곡할 수 있다.
Sonic Pi는 Dr Sam Aaron가 개발한 오픈소스 프로그램 개발 환경으로, 새로운 소리를 만드는 과정을 통해서 프로그래밍 개념을 탐구하고 가르치는 목적으로 개발되었다. 이것은 학습과정에서 창의성의 중요성을 강조하고, 사용자가 자신의 음악적인 아이디어를 실제로 전환하는 과정을 통제할 수 있는 틀을 제공하고 있다.
Sonic Pi에 대한 추가 정보나 Sonic Pi를 이용한 추가 학습 정보는 다음 자료를 참고하기 바란다.
■ https://www.raspberrypi.org/learning/sonic-pi-lessons/
■ http://www.raspberrypi.org/documentation/usage/sonic-pi/README.md